Perfect Your Dry Shampoo Application Techniques for Exceptional Results
To fully benefit from your dry shampoo, mastering the correct application methods is vital. Begin by vigorously shaking the canister to ensure the product is well mixed. Next, divide your hair into manageable sections by lifting each piece away from the scalp. Maintain a distance of about 15-20 cm from your roots while lightly misting the product, carefully avoiding clumping. A common mistake is over-applying the product at once, which can result in a chalky or overly heavy appearance. Instead, adopt a gentle method, gradually layering the product for a more natural look.
After applying the dry shampoo, let it sit for several minutes. This resting period is crucial as it allows the product to effectively absorb excess oil and any unpleasant odors. Once the waiting period is over, use your fingertips or a brush to evenly distribute the product throughout your hair. This step not only ensures a seamless blend but also adds essential volume and texture, key components for achieving a refreshed and revitalized look. Establish the Optimal Frequency for Dry Shampoo Use

While dry shampoo is an invaluable tool for refreshing hair between washes, excessive use can result in build-up on the scalp, potentially causing more issues than it solves. For most people, applying dry shampoo two to three times a week is sufficient for managing excess oil and revitalizing limp locks. However, it’s crucial to pay attention to your hair’s unique needs; if you notice any irritation or significant greasiness, consider adjusting how often you use it.
To maintain a healthy scalp, it’s essential to balance your dry shampoo application with regular cleansing. Aim to wash your hair using a gentle shampoo formulated specifically for your hair type, ensuring you effectively eliminate any residue left behind by dry shampoo. Incorporating a clarifying shampoo into your routine once a month can also help remove stubborn build-up, fostering a healthy scalp and vibrant hair. Key Heat Styling Tips for Achieving Sleek Hair
Using heat styling tools can be a double-edged sword when it comes to managing frizzy hair. While they can provide immediate smoothness, improper use can lead to serious damage. Start by ensuring your hair is completely dry before using any heat styling tools—this precaution can help prevent unnecessary harm. Always apply a heat protectant spray to safeguard your strands from the damaging effects of heat during styling.
When using a straightener, work with small sections of hair, gliding the tool slowly from roots to ends. For added shine, consider finishing with a blast of cool air from your blow dryer after straightening to seal the cuticles. If you prefer curls, opt for a curling wand with a larger barrel to create loose waves, which tend to be more forgiving of frizz compared to tighter curls. Natural Remedies for Effectively Managing Frizz
For those who lean toward a more organic approach to fighting frizz, a variety of natural remedies can work wonders. Coconut oil is an excellent option; applying a small amount to the ends of your hair helps lock in moisture while creating a barrier against humidity. Alternatively, avocado oil is rich in fatty acids and vitamins, effectively nourishing and smoothing frizzy strands.
Another effective natural remedy involves mixing equal parts water and apple cider vinegar. After washing your hair, use this mixture as a final rinse to help close the hair cuticle, resulting in a smoother appearance. Incorporating a weekly hair mask made with natural ingredients can enhance your hair’s health and resilience. Teasing and Backcombing: Your Go-To Methods for Instant Volume
Teasing or backcombing is an essential technique for adding instant volume to flat hair. Start by sectioning your hair into smaller parts, focusing on the crown area. Hold each section up and gently backcomb the hair towards the scalp with a fine-toothed comb. This method creates a cushion at the roots, effectively lifting your hair and adding body. Remember to smooth the outer layer of hair over the teased sections for a polished look.
When teasing, exercise caution to avoid overdoing it; excessive backcombing can lead to tangles and damage to your hair. Instead, aim for subtle volume by teasing lightly, then apply a light mist of hairspray to maintain the shape. Frequently Asked Questions About Hair Care
What is dry shampoo, and how does it work?
Dry shampoo is a powder or aerosol spray formulated to absorb excess oil from the scalp and hair, providing a cleaner, fresher look without using water. It typically contains starch or clay for effective oil absorption.
Is it safe to use dry shampoo daily?
While dry shampoo can extend the time between washes, it’s advisable to limit its application to two to three times a week to prevent build-up and scalp irritation. Regular washing is essential for maintaining overall hair health.
What are some easy hairstyles suitable for oily hair?
Simple hairstyles such as low ponytails, messy buns, and braids are excellent for disguising oily roots. Adding accessories like headbands or scarves can significantly elevate your overall look.
How can I naturally smooth frizzy hair?
Natural oils like coconut or argan oil can be applied to frizzy areas for moisture and shine. Apple cider vinegar rinses can also help smooth the hair cuticle, creating a more polished appearance.
What quick fixes can help with flat hair?
Teasing at the roots, using volumizing products, and opting for layered hairstyles can significantly boost volume in flat hair, creating a fuller appearance with ease.
How do I prevent humidity from frizzing my hair?
Using anti-humidity sprays and selecting hairstyles that work well in humid conditions, such as braids or updos, can help maintain smoothness and combat frizz effectively.
How can I treat split ends without a haircut?
Applying serums or oils designed to seal split ends can temporarily improve the appearance of damaged hair. However, regular trims are necessary for long-term health and maintenance.
What are the best products for quick hair repairs?
Look for quick-fix products like leave-in conditioners, split-end serums, and deep conditioning masks to deliver instant hydration and repair for damaged hair.
Are there any fast solutions for color correction?
For minor color mishaps, clarifying shampoos can help lighten overly intense hues. Root touch-up sprays can also effectively conceal regrowth until your next salon visit.
How often should I get trims to maintain healthy hair?
It’s advisable to have your hair trimmed every six to eight weeks to eliminate split ends and maintain overall hair health. Regular trims help prevent damage and promote healthy growth.
